Lean4-LeanCopilot

Structured dataset from LeanCopilot — LLM-based proof automation.

141 declarations extracted from Lean 4 source files.

Applications

  • Training language models on formal proofs
  • Fine-tuning theorem provers
  • Retrieval-augmented generation for proof assistants
  • Learning proof embeddings and representations

Source

Schema

Column Type Description
fact string Declaration body
type string theorem, def, lemma, etc.
library string Source module
imports list Required imports
filename string Source file path
symbolic_name string Identifier
docstring string Documentation (if present)
